Management ToolsThe Customer acknowledges that tools made available by 5G from time to time (Management Tools) provide the Customer with a high degree of control over the configuration and management of the Services. The Customer agrees that it is solely responsible and liable for any and all consequences that result from the Customer ’s or any End User’s use of the Management Tools, including any disruption to, or failure or degradation of, the Services or any Customer Applications, any corruption or loss of Customer Content, and any other losses, damages, costs or expenses suffered or incurred as a result of any acts or omissions of the Customer or any End User in the course of using the Management Tools. The Customer agrees that it is liable for and will pay to 5G any additional fees or charges levied by 5G for any steps taken to remedy any faults or damage caused by the Customer ’s or any End User’s use of the Management Tools.

Management Tools. Management Tools are intended for members of the IETF community with specific responsibilities. These tools require an account (i.e., a user ID and password) to gain access. In some cases, the Secretariat creates (and removes) accounts in conjunction with routine changes in personnel. For example, the Secretariat creates an account on the IESG I-D Tracker when a new AD is named, on the Meeting Session Request Tool and Meeting Materials Management Tool when a new working group chair is named, and on the Liaison Statement Management Tool when a new liaison manager is named. Otherwise, the Secretariat creates accounts on these tools on an as-needed basis.
Management Tools.  Over-snow travel: o Agency may implement area closures through all or a portion of identified grouse concentration areas, restricting travel to existing roads. o Agency would implement closures to motorized cross-country travel at a minimum, and to all human use at a maximum.  If open roads lead to cross-country travel in closed areas, agency will consider closing specified roads as well.  Timeframe: o In identified severe xxxxxxx, closures would occur anytime between approximately December 1 and March 31.  Emergency Closures: o The above grouse management tools are not intended to substitute for existing agency guidelines/policies regarding emergency seasonal closures. Emergency seasonal closures are implemented to protect a variety of natural resources. o Existing management tools for emergency seasonal closures:  CPW can implement temporary, emergency area closures during hunting seasons (Colorado Wildlife Commission Regulation 020- E-6).  The BLM, NPS, and USFS can implement temporary, emergency seasonal closures to identified federal lands pursuant to their regulatory authorities.

Management Tools. Xxxxx may make human resources management software tools available to employers and their employees (“HR Management Tools”). If you are an employee using any HR Management Tools, you agree that such use is subject to the provisions of this Agreement. You further acknowledge that Xxxxx is only providing the HR Management Tools for your and your employer’s use, and that Xxxxx accepts no responsibility for such use. Xxxxx does not provide legal advice and cannot guarantee that your employer will configure or use any HR Management Tool to be in compliance with the law. Your employer retains all responsibility for such compliance. If you have questions or concerns about the legality or appropriateness of any configuration of an HR Management Tool, you must raise them directly with your employer.
